Aldenham Country Park has been officially handed over to its new operators after the lease was signed this week.

Tim Waygood and Robert Marsden, from Agrarian Renaissance, are taking over the popular visitors’ attraction after Hertfordshire County Council previously announced it wanted to close the site to save money.

The pair signed the lease on Tuesday.

Campaign group Friends of ACP, now the ACP Trust, was set up to prevent the sites closure after the county council announced the cost-cutting measure early last year.

Councillor Sandra Parnell, a member of the trust, said: “This is fabulous news and it means we can look to the future now and the exciting plans they have for the park.

“This is exactly what the trust wanted for the park and we’re all very happy that the lease has been signed.

"The new owners are going to make the park a place the whole community can use and enjoy and that’s just what the trust hoped for.”
